Zirconia discs are a form of ceramic material increasingly used in modern oral treatments. Essentially, they are solid blocks of zirconium dioxide, a durable material recognized for its exceptional strength and aesthetic qualities. Dentists use these structures in CAD/CAM (Computer-Aided Design/Computer-Aided Manufacturing) systems to produce a wide range of dental restorations , including crowns, bridges , and even laminates . The primary advantage lies in their ability to provide both remarkable toughness, allowing them to endure the forces of mastication , and a realistic look , closely mimicking the hue and opacity of natural teeth.

Cercon vs. Alternative Crown Materials : A Dental Professional's Viewpoint
As a dentist , I'm frequently questioned about the best substance for dental crowns . While gold crowns possess a proven history, cercon has gained as a increasingly preferred selection for several reasons . Compared to traditional porcelain crowns, zirconia provides exceptional resilience and esthetics . It can tolerate significant biting pressure , minimizing the possibility of breakage. Furthermore, its translucency replicates the real appearance of your smile, resulting in a beautiful and cosmetically appealing outcome. Nevertheless , every choice involves advantages and disadvantages , and the ultimate decision depends on the specific case .
